Output a08603e951989a955658a6eb408c323fc38495073b03f594b1cec06430586939:5

value
23235756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81fc8ef293bc801cec5530aef4190b4b2d58dda4 OP_EQUAL
address
MKkTxEvMFHPy3A9j4ysFJytPEKVzdYywwi
transaction
a08603e951989a955658a6eb408c323fc38495073b03f594b1cec06430586939
spent
true